LaVerne

After taking a crash course in 35-mm photography nearly 14 years ago, LaVerne was immediately attracted to this creative medium. Eight years ago she decided to learn more by joining the Kendall Camera Club, an amateur organization in Miami, Florida. She served as the club's president for a period of two years.

LaVerne has fourteen years of experience in media and public relations with a large fire-rescue department. In this capacity, she is involved in the documentation of events and on-scene activites.
